Explore Mathura: A 7-Day Family-Friendly Itinerary

Wednesday, November 15: Arrival in Mathura

Welcome to Mathura, the birthplace of Lord Krishna! After checking into your hotel, take a leisurely evening stroll along the serene Yamuna River and witness the beautiful sunset. For dinner, savor local delicacies like Mathura Peda and Kachori at one of the many street food stalls.

  • Evening Walk along Yamuna River: Free, 1 hour
  • Local Street Food: ₹200 ($2.70) per person, 1 hour
Thursday, November 16: Visit Krishna Janmabhoomi

Start your day by visiting the Krishna Janmabhoomi, the birthplace of Lord Krishna. Explore the sacred temple complex and immerse yourself in the divine atmosphere. In the afternoon, head to the Mathura Museum to admire a vast collection of ancient artifacts and sculptures. In the evening, attend the mesmerizing Krishna Leela performance, showcasing the life of Lord Krishna through music and dance.

  • Krishna Janmabhoomi: Free, 2 hours
  • Mathura Museum: ₹100 ($1.35) per person, 2 hours
  • Krishna Leela Performance: ₹300 ($4) per person, 2 hours
Friday, November 17: Explore Vrindavan

Embark on a day trip to Vrindavan, a nearby town famous for its association with Lord Krishna. Start your morning by visiting the Banke Bihari Temple, known for its unique idol of Lord Krishna. Afterward, explore the enchanting Prem Mandir, a grand temple dedicated to Radha-Krishna. In the evening, take a boat ride on the Yamuna River and witness the mesmerizing aarti ceremony at the famous ISKCON Temple.

  • Banke Bihari Temple: Free, 2 hours
  • Prem Mandir: Free, 2 hours
  • Boat Ride and ISKCON Temple: ₹300 ($4) per person, 2 hours
Saturday, November 18: Discover Goverdhan Hill

Today, venture to Goverdhan Hill, an important pilgrimage site associated with Lord Krishna. Start your morning with a scenic trek to the top of the hill, enjoying panoramic views of the surrounding countryside. Explore the various temples and religious sites along the way. In the afternoon, visit the Radha Kund and Shyam Kund, two sacred water bodies believed to have been created by Krishna himself.

  • Goverdhan Hill Trek: Free, 4 hours
  • Radha Kund and Shyam Kund: Free, 2 hours
Sunday, November 19: Temples of Mathura

Today, dedicate the day to exploring the famous temples of Mathura. Start your morning by visiting the Dwarkadhish Temple, known for its intricate architecture. Afterward, pay your respects at the Vishram Ghat, a sacred bathing ghat on the banks of the Yamuna River. In the afternoon, visit the Gita Mandir and the Rangeshwar Temple, both renowned for their religious significance.

  • Dwarkadhish Temple: Free, 2 hours
  • Vishram Ghat: Free, 1 hour
  • Gita Mandir and Rangeshwar Temple: Free, 2 hours
Monday, November 20: Mathura Safari Park

Spend the day at the Mathura Safari Park, a popular attraction for wildlife enthusiasts. Enjoy a thrilling safari experience and witness various wild animals in their natural habitat. Take a guided tour and learn about the park's conservation efforts. In the afternoon, unwind at the park's picnic area and enjoy a family lunch amidst nature.

  • Mathura Safari Park: ₹500 ($6.75) per person, 4 hours
  • Picnic Lunch: ₹400 ($5.40) per person, 1 hour
Tuesday, November 21: Cultural Exploration

On your last day in Mathura, delve into the rich cultural heritage of the city. Visit the Mathura Art Gallery and admire the exquisite paintings depicting scenes from Hindu mythology. Explore the nearby town of Gokul, believed to be the childhood home of Lord Krishna. End your day with a visit to the Nidhivan Temple, where it is believed that Lord Krishna performs his Rasleela dance every night.

  • Mathura Art Gallery: ₹50 ($0.70) per person, 1 hour
  • Gokul Town: Free, 2 hours
  • Nidhivan Temple: Free, 1 hour

Hidden Gems and Local Favorites

For an off the beaten path experience, visit the Kusum Sarovar, a serene lake surrounded by beautiful gardens. It's a perfect spot for a peaceful family picnic. Another hidden gem is the Radha Raman Temple, known for its exquisite architecture and spiritual vibes. Don't forget to try the famous Mathura Chaat, a delightful street food that locals love!
